Why does it take Specialists?

Who will take a lead in solving challenges through open collaboration for your Community?


With a flexible set of tools, on- and offline, it is possible to discover fast and innovative solutions together.


OpenTech will help you to develop and create an impact. To gain the skills and tools in how to make the best out of any challenge, not solving it alone but together.


Training Goal: You will be able to set up your digital and on-site workspace for a collaborative event or workshop to help empower your local community with an open & remote team collaboration. This is important for sharing knowledge, or making things, or creating the basis for entrepreneurship.
